- #[derive(Clone, PartialEq, Eq, PartialOrd, Ord)]
- pub struct Miniscript<Pk, Pkh=hash160::Hash>{
- ///A node in the Abstract Syntax Tree(
- node: astelem::AstElem<Pk, Pkh>,
- ///The correctness and malleability type information for the AST node
- ty: Option<types::Type>,
- ///Additional information helpful for extra analysis.
- ext: Option<types::extra_props::ExtData>
- }
- #[derive(Clone, PartialEq, Eq, PartialOrd, Ord)]
- pub enum AstElem<Pk, Pkh=hash160::Hash> {
- /// `1`
- True,
- /// `0`
- False,
- // pubkey checks
- /// `<key>`
- Pk(Pk),
- /// `DUP HASH160 <keyhash> EQUALVERIFY`
- PkH(Pkh),
- // timelocks
- /// `n CHECKSEQUENCEVERIFY`
- After(u32),
- /// `n CHECKLOCKTIMEVERIFY`
- Older(u32),
- // hashlocks
- /// `SIZE 32 EQUALVERIFY SHA256 <hash> EQUAL`
- Sha256(sha256::Hash),
- /// `SIZE 32 EQUALVERIFY HASH256 <hash> EQUAL`
- Hash256(sha256d::Hash),
- /// `SIZE 32 EQUALVERIFY RIPEMD160 <hash> EQUAL`
- Ripemd160(ripemd160::Hash),
- /// `SIZE 32 EQUALVERIFY HASH160 <hash> EQUAL`
- Hash160(hash160::Hash),
- // Wrappers
- /// `TOALTSTACK [E] FROMALTSTACK`
- Alt(Box<Miniscript<Pk, Pkh>>),
- /// `SWAP [E1]`
- Swap(Box<Miniscript<Pk, Pkh>>),
- /// `[Kt]/[Ke] CHECKSIG`
- Check(Box<Miniscript<Pk, Pkh>>),
- /// `DUP IF [V] ENDIF`
- DupIf(Box<Miniscript<Pk, Pkh>>),
- /// [T] VERIFY
- Verify(Box<Miniscript<Pk, Pkh>>),
- /// SIZE 0NOTEQUAL IF [Fn] ENDIF
- NonZero(Box<Miniscript<Pk, Pkh>>),
- /// [X] 0NOTEQUAL
- ZeroNotEqual(Box<Miniscript<Pk, Pkh>>),
- // Conjunctions
- /// [V] [T]/[V]/[F]/[Kt]
- AndV(Box<Miniscript<Pk, Pkh>>, Box<Miniscript<Pk, Pkh>>),
- /// [E] [W] BOOLAND
- AndB(Box<Miniscript<Pk, Pkh>>, Box<Miniscript<Pk, Pkh>>),
- /// [various] NOTIF [various] ELSE [various] ENDIF
- AndOr(Box<Miniscript<Pk, Pkh>>, Box<Miniscript<Pk, Pkh>>, Box<Miniscript<Pk, Pkh>>),
- // Disjunctions
- /// [E] [W] BOOLOR
- OrB(Box<Miniscript<Pk, Pkh>>, Box<Miniscript<Pk, Pkh>>),
- /// [E] IFDUP NOTIF [T]/[E] ENDIF
- OrD(Box<Miniscript<Pk, Pkh>>, Box<Miniscript<Pk, Pkh>>),
- /// [E] NOTIF [V] ENDIF
- OrC(Box<Miniscript<Pk, Pkh>>, Box<Miniscript<Pk, Pkh>>),
- /// IF [various] ELSE [various] ENDIF
- OrI(Box<Miniscript<Pk, Pkh>>, Box<Miniscript<Pk, Pkh>>),
- // Thresholds
- /// [E] ([W] ADD)* k EQUAL
- Thresh(usize, Vec<Miniscript<Pk, Pkh>>),
- /// k (<key>)* n CHECKMULTISIG
- ThreshM(usize, Vec<Pk>),
- }
